To inspire your selections, here are some details about the place where I’ll be dining at the Bellagio.
Picasso
Few restaurants achieve a Five Diamond Award from AAA, but Picasso, featuring a menu from the brilliant mind of executive chef Julian Serrano, has won this distinction 13 times. The restaurant features a wine cellar stocked with over 1,500 fine selections from vineyards across Europe. The décor at Picasso lives up to the restaurant’s name and features several masterpieces from Pablo Picasso himself as well as a collection of ceramic sculptures from the Spanish master. Visitors to Picasso can dine indoors or enjoy their meals on the patio for a unique dining experience outdoors.
